Isolation of Extracellular Vesicles From Mouse Brown Adipose Tissue Secretome Using Size-Exclusion Chromatography

Abstract:
Brown adipose tissue (BAT) is a thermogenic tissue that functions in an endocrine, paracrine, and autocrine manner. BAT secretes extracellular vesicles (EVs) that carry miRNA and proteins involved in mitochondrial function, lipid metabolism, and the β-oxidation pathway. EVs are small lipid membrane-bound structures that are secreted by all eukaryotic cells for various purposes like cell signaling, organ crosstalk, and discarding of waste materials. Because EV populations reflect the unique molecular composition, physiological state, and functional roles of the tissues from which they originate, and therefore exhibit substantial heterogeneity across organs, it is essential for mechanistic and therapeutic studies to use an organ-specific EV isolation method to ensure that the isolated vesicles accurately represent the biology of the source tissue. However, the literature surrounding BAT-EVs lacks a uniform method for their isolation, with major drawbacks being inconsistent incubation time with ECM-degrading enzymes and varied media additives. To address this, we systematically subjected mouse BAT to temporal explant culture with dose-dependent digestion by collagenase type 1 and optimized a protocol to consistently and reproducibly isolate EVs from the BAT-secretome using size-exclusion chromatography. This study presents a standardized, efficient, and accessible method with optimized digestion duration and collagenase type 1 concentration to achieve an appropriate yield of BAT-derived extracellular vesicles (BAT-EVs).
